Associated Environmental Consultants, part of the Associated Engineering Group of companies, is a proudly Canadian, employee-owned organization. We are seeking an experienced and dedicatedSenior Water Scientist / Engineerto join our team in ourEdmontonoffice. In this role you will provide strategic and technical leadership for our aquatic science services discipline, such as water quality studies, conceptual watershed models and planning, monitoring programs, aquatic studies, and water withdrawal or storage impact assessments. You will lead and oversee complex multidisciplinary water projects from proposal development through execution and delivery of high-quality work.

What you’ll be doing:

  • Managing projects, project teams, budgets, schedules, quality and client expectations.
  • Leading, preparing and reviewing technical reports, management plans, regulatory submissions, and environmental assessments.
  • Identifying and pursuing new business opportunities and leading proposal development and client engagement activities.
  • Developing and maintaining strong relationships with clients, regulators, Indigenous communities, and industry stakeholders.
  • Collaborating with environmental and engineering professionals to deliver integrated advisory services.
  • Contributing to the strategic growth of the water discipline, including staff development, mentorship, resource planning, and operational excellence.

Does this sound like you?

  • Undergraduate degree in Water Resources, Environmental Science, Earth Sciences, Geography, Aquatic Sciences, Engineering, or a related discipline; a graduate degree (M.Sc.) is an asset.
  • 12+ years of environmental consulting experience, including technical leadership and working with multidisciplinary teams.
  • Demonstrated experience leading complex water-related projects.
  • Proven success developing client relationships, generating work, and growing business opportunities.
  • Demonstrated project management skills with responsibility for scope, schedule, budget, and client satisfaction.
  • Professional Registration (e.g. P.Biol., P.Eng., or equivalent), or eligible for registration within one year.
  • Strong understanding of provincial and federal regulatory frameworks, environmental assessment processes, water management legislation, and permitting requirements.
  • Excellent communication, relationship-building, and leadership skills.
  • A commitment to technical excellence, team development, collaborative leadership, and mentoring technical staff.
  • Experience with statistical analysis, and tools such as R and / or Cormix modelling is an asset.
